Colposcopy and biopsy

Colposcopy is the visualization of the cervix, i.e. colposcopic examination of the cervix;

Biopsy involves taking a small piece of tissue from the cervix for examination under a microscope.

These manipulations are indicated in cases where certain changes or atypical cells are detected during screening;

Women who have biopsied low-grade cellular abnormalities, but whose cervix macroscopically appears normal, are scheduled for repeat colposcopy by gynecologic surveillance.
